About FTAI FTAI Aviation Ltd.

FTAI Aviation Ltd is an aerospace company. It owns and maintains commercial jet engines with a focus on CFM56 engines. FTAI owns and leases jet aircraft, which often facilitates the acquisition of engines at attractive prices. It invests in aviation assets and aerospace products that generate stable cash flows with the potential for earnings growth and asset appreciation.

About SHG Shinhan Financial Group Co Ltd

Shinhan Financial Group Co Ltd is a Korean banking group. Along with its subsidiaries the company provides, comprehensive financial services which consist of commercial banking services, credit card services, securities services, insurance, credit services, and asset management services, including securities investment trust management, investment advisory, call transaction, domestic and foreign private equity fund business, and other services. The majority of the revenue is generated from its Banking business which includes retail, corporate, international, and other banking services the company offers.
